Advocacy for Pest Control in Farming: Preserving Crops and Promoting Sustainable Agriculture

Introduction: Pest control plays a crucial role in farming as it ensures the success of crop production while minimizing the damage caused by pests. With the constant evolution of pests' adaptability and the increasing demand for sustainable agriculture, advocacy for pest control has become imperative. This article aims to highlight the significance of pest control in farming and advocate for the adoption of sustainable pest management practices. 1. Understanding the Importance of Pest Control in Farming: Pests are detrimental to crop production as they feed on plants, compete for nutrients, and transmit diseases amongst crop species. This leads to reduced yields, decreased crop quality, and economic losses for farmers. By implementing effective pest control methods, farmers can safeguard their crops, optimize yields, and maintain a stable food supply chain. 2. Traditional Pest Control vs. Sustainable Pest Management: Traditional pest control often involved the widespread use of chemical pesticides. Unfortunately, these solutions caused harm to the environment, beneficial organisms, and human health. However, in recent years, there has been a shift towards sustainable pest management practices such as integrated pest management (IPM). IPM combines various strategies, including biological control, cultural practices, and targeted pesticide applications, to minimize the use of chemicals while effectively managing pests. By prioritizing prevention, monitoring, and natural control methods, IPM reduces the reliance on synthetic pesticides and promotes a balanced ecosystem within farms. 3. Benefits of Sustainable Pest Management: a) Environmental Conservation: Sustainable pest management focuses on reducing the impact of pesticides on the environment. By adopting biological control methods, such as the use of natural enemies and beneficial insects, farmers can minimize the need for toxic chemicals, preserve biodiversity, and maintain a healthy ecosystem on their farms. b) Preserving Human Health: Synthetic pesticides can pose significant health risks to farmers, farm workers, and consumers. By implementing sustainable pest management practices, farmers can reduce their exposure to harmful chemicals and promote the overall well-being of everyone involved in the food production chain. c) Economic Benefits: Effective pest control directly impacts farmers' income. By minimizing crop losses, maintaining high-quality produce, and reducing the costs associated with chemical pesticide applications, sustainable pest management practices can help maximize profits and contribute to the long-term sustainability of farming operations. 4. Collaboration and Education for Advocating Pest Control in Farming: To drive widespread adoption of sustainable pest management practices, collaboration between farmers, agricultural advisers, researchers, and government agencies is essential. Providing educational resources, organizing workshops, and offering incentives can help raise awareness about the benefits of sustainable pest control and empower farmers to make informed decisions. Conclusion: Advocacy for pest control in farming is crucial for preserving crops, promoting sustainable agriculture, and ensuring long-term food security. By embracing sustainable pest management practices such as integrated pest management, farmers can strike a balance between effective pest control and environmental stewardship. Encouraging collaboration, education, and the adoption of these practices will play a pivotal role in creating a brighter and more sustainable future for agriculture.
